Course details

Stream Security Fundamentals: Understanding the importance of secure streaming practices, common threats and challenges in live streaming, and the role of encryption and authentication.
Content Delivery Networks (CDNs): Exploring the concept of CDNs, their benefits and limitations, and best practices for selecting and configuring CDNs for secure streaming.
Digital Rights Management (DRM): Learning about the different types of DRM systems, their advantages and disadvantages, and how to implement DRM for secure streaming.
Watermarking and Fingerprinting: Understanding the concepts of watermarking and fingerprinting, their use cases, and how to implement them for secure streaming.
Token Authentication: Exploring the concept of token authentication, its benefits and limitations, and how to implement token authentication for secure streaming.
Secure Transcoding and Packaging: Learning about the secure transcoding and packaging of video content, and how to implement secure workflows for transcoding and packaging.
Secure Streaming Protocols: Understanding the different secure streaming protocols, such as HTTPS, DASH, and HLS, and how to configure and implement them for secure streaming.
Monitoring and Analytics: Exploring the importance of monitoring and analytics for secure streaming, and how to use monitoring and analytics tools to detect and respond to security threats.
Incident Response Planning: Learning about incident response planning, including the development of incident response plans, the importance of testing and training, and how to respond to security incidents.
